Commonwealth Equity Services LLC Raises Stock Holdings in Fidelity Enhanced Large Cap Value ETF $FELV

Commonwealth Equity Services LLC grew its holdings in Fidelity Enhanced Large Cap Value ETF (NYSEARCA:FELVFree Report) by 4.4% in the third qu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 1,804,538 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 76,667 shares during the quarter. Commonwealth Equity Services LLC owned 2.48% of Fidelity Enhanced Large Cap Value ETF worth $60,506,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Fidelity Enhanced Large Cap Value ETF

(Free Report)

The Fidelity Enhanced Large Cap Value ETF (FELV)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is actively managed, investing in large-cap value stocks belonging to a broad US equity value index. The fund aims for growth of capital FELV was launched on Apr 19, 2007 and is issued by Fidelity.
